Three small circles C1, C2, and C3, each with radius 0.1 and centered at the origin are in the xy-, yz-, and xz-planes, respecti

vely. The circles are oriented counterclockwise when viewed from the positive z-, x-, and y-axes, respectively. A vector field F⃗ has circulation around C1 of 0.01π, around C2 of 0.4π, and around C3 of 5π. Estimate curl(
f. at the origin.

Curl is defined as:

\bigtriangledown \times F=\frac{ \int F.dr}{Area}

Which can be rewritten as:

\frac{ \int F.dr}{Area}=\frac{ \int_{C_1} Fdr}{Area}\widehat{k}+\frac{ \int_{C_2} Fdr}{Area}\widehat{i}+\frac{ \int_{C_3} Fdr}{Area}\widehat{j}

This is because C1 lies on the xy plane and thus it's unit vector will be \widehat{k}.

By similar arguments the rest will follow too.

Now, area of each circle will be: \pi \times (0.1)^2=0.01 \pi

Therefore, Curl, as per our definition will be:

\frac{\int F.dr}{Area}=\frac{0.01\pi}{0.01\pi}\widehat{k}+\frac{0.4\pi}{0.01\pi}\widehat{i}+\frac{5 \pi}{0.01\pi}\widehat{j}

Thus, Curl=40\pi \widehat{i}+500\pi \widehat{j} +\widehat{k}

Which is the required answer.

ABC is a triangle and PQ is parallel to BC.<br>BC=12.6cm, PQ=8.4 cm and AQ= 7.2 cm.<br>Find AC​
nlexa [21]

With a line parallel to a side through a triangle we get similar triangles so a proportion.

AC : BC = AQ : PQ

AC = BC AQ / PQ

AC = 12.6 (7.2) / 8.4

AC = 10.8 cm

Answer: 10.8 cm
